Camry Sedan 2WD V6-2507cc 2.5L DOHC (2VZ-FE) (1990)
A)
Loosen and remove the alternator adjusting bolt.
B)
Loosen and remove the two bolts located at the front of the A/C compressor mounting bracket (BOLT 1).
C)
Install the pulley bracket (BRACKET A) with the two new M10 x 70 mm bolts (BOLT A). Temporarily tighten these bolts.
D)
Loosen and remove the upper compressor mounting bolt (BOLT 2).
E)
Install the pulley bracket (Bracket B) with the new M8 x 120 mm bolt (BOLT C). Temporarily tighten this bolt.
F)
Loosen and remove the alternator mounting bracket bolt (BOLT 3) shown.
G)
Install the pulley bracket (BRACKET C) with the new M10 x 55 mm bolt (BOLT D). Temporarily tighten this bolt.
H)
Join Bracket B to Bracket A with the two bolts supplied (BOLT E).
Torque to: (M8 x 25 mm) 14 ft.lbs. (19 N-m)
I)
Attach bracket C to bracket B with the bolt supplied (BOLT F).
Torque to: (M6 x 25 mm) 14 ft.lbs. (19 N-m)
J)
Torque all remaining bolts completely.
Bolt A (M10 x 70 mm).............27 ft.lbs. (37 N-m)
Bolt C (M8 x 120 mm).............18 ft.lbs. (25 N-m)
Bolt D (M10 x 55 mm).............27 ft.lbs. (37 N-m)
H)
Install the new M8 x 90 mm adjusting bolt (BOLT B) and adjust belt tension to specifications:
New Belt
175 +/- 5 lbs
Old Belt
115 +/- 20 lbs
STEP 3:
A)
Evacuate and recharge the A/C system to specification:
600 - 750g (1.32 - 1.65 lbs)
B)
Operate A/C system and perform a leak check.
